Elliott Management Calls for Special Shareholder Meeting to Overhaul Southwest Airlines' Board

Elliott Investment Management has ramped up its battle with Southwest Airlines by formally calling for a special shareholder meeting on December 10, during which shareholders could vote for a new set of directors to steer the company’s strategy. 

The hedge fund, which oversees about $70 billion in assets and controls approximately 11 percent of the airline's stock, is advocating for the replacement of eight board members with its own candidates, which it described as a "world-class slate of independent industry experts." 

According to Reuters, Elliott’s move is a highly unusual one, but is unsurprising given that Elliott has been pressuring the airline for months to replace the majority of its board members, oust Bob Jordan as CEO, and address its flagging financial performance by improving management accountability.

“Absent a thorough reconstitution of its Board, the story of Southwest will remain one of empty promises and unfulfilled potential. The nominees we have put forward today are uniquely qualified to hold the Company’s executive leadership accountable and ensure that the Company delivers improved results,” Elliott partner John Pike and portfolio manager Bobby Xu said in a statement.  

Southwest’s board, which currently consists of 15 members, is already set to shrink to 13 in November and down to 12 by next year’s annual meeting. The carrier’s last annual meeting took place in May 2024. Executive chairman Gary Kelly is also already set to step down in May of next year.

In the past five years, Southwest’s stock price has dropped by 42 percent, although it bounced back by eight percent this year. The airline has struggled to regain profitability since the COVID-19 pandemic blighted global air travel, but has recently taken steps to turn things around. 

At its Investor Day meeting in Dallas on September 26, Southwest revealed its plans to shore up its profits through initiatives like adding premium seating with extra legroom, introducing assigned seating and overhauling its boarding process. It has also launched new airline partnerships, vacation packages—including the ability to book cruises—and aircraft sale-leasebacks.

But, for Elliott, the recent changes fall short of its vision for true transformation. In a news release issued today, the hedge fund wrote, “We are taking this step today because the need for improved oversight at Southwest has never been more urgent. Following Elliott’s public push for changes, Southwest has responded with a series of long-overdue strategic and corporate-governance initiatives, promising that better performance will follow.” 

It continued, “However, Southwest’s shareholders have heard these sorts of promises before, and what they need today, at the outset of this attempted turnaround, is an experienced, highly qualified Board to oversee the changes and ensure successful execution.”

Elliott has proposed to elect the following eight director candidates to Southwest’s Board: 

  • Michael Cawley, former deputy CEO, COO and CFO of Ryanair
  • David Cush, former CEO of Virgin America 
  • Sarah Feinberg, former senior official at the Department of Transportation and former head of the Federal Railroad Administration 
  • Hon. Josh Gotbaum, a longtime advisor to companies and labor groups, and the former chapter 11 trustee of Hawaiian Airlines 
  • Dave Grissen, former Group President of Marriott International  
  • Robert Milton, former CEO of Air Canada and ACE Aviation Holdings and the former Chairman of United Airlines
  • Gregg Saretsky, former CEO of WestJet
  • Patty Watson, current EVP and Chief Information & Technology Officer at NCR Atleos and a longtime technology executive
